“Psychology and Catholic faith, does that work together?” That is the question. The Argentinian foundation CEyTEC has built up respectable experience in this area. Their staff members are scientifically trained psychologists and work consciously from a faithful, Christian view of man.

In early May 2018 they make an introductory tour through universities and clinical institutions in countries such as France, Belgium, the Netherlands, Italy and Spain.

We are grateful to share their experiences with us during two meetings for a wide audience. Both meetings (one in Belgium and one in the Netherlands) have a similar program, which you can find below.

Specific attention will be paid to the problem of addiction, which is an issue from all regions and all times. New technological developments, however, also bring new forms of temptation, which can put heavy pressure on relationships and families. CEyTEC Foundation already has years of experience in the prevention of addiction, in treatment and aftercare. The results of their work, which they will present, are remarkable.
